d85b07bde7
Upgraded ShadcnBlazor and Extras to 1.0.9. Replaced Checkbox with Switch for "Is Enabled" fields and updated CSS editor language to Css.
2026-01-19 10:24:05 +01:00
3cbdd3b203
Implemented theme crud and basic theme loading
2026-01-18 23:31:01 +01:00
56b14f60f1
Implementing api key authentication scheme and validation. Added default value in dtos
2026-01-17 21:05:20 +01:00
01c86406dc
Implemented API key management with permission checks, database schema, and frontend integration. Adjusted string lengths for Role and API key attributes.
2026-01-16 15:06:45 +01:00
a28b8aca7a
Added permission checks to all controllers. Added role permission loading. Added frontend permission checks. Implemented user logout in admin panel.
2026-01-16 13:07:19 +01:00
bee381702b
Added session caching for user validation to reduce db calls and introduced configurable session options.
2026-01-16 09:19:15 +01:00
10cd0f0b09
Implemented member management of roles. Moved users controller
2026-01-15 14:52:29 +01:00
fcaa0dcd07
Migrated user management views to modal-based dialogs, restructured roles, and user pages under /admin/users. Simplified navigation paths and improved tabbed interface.
2026-01-15 12:26:49 +01:00
ea35ddb0dc
Added build step for frontend in NuGet publishing workflow to ensure class list files generate properly
2026-01-15 11:45:06 +01:00
b4536ca6e9
Upgraded ShadcnBlazor and Extras to 1.0.8, adjusted styles import paths, and adjusted frontend build process.
Dev Publish: Nuget / Publish Dev Packages (push) Failing after 23s
2026-01-15 10:59:40 +01:00
7f482fd6c3
Refactored response and request models to dto naming. Adjusted mapper naming
2026-01-14 19:19:45 +01:00
1d1dfc2c1c
Adjusted sideoffset of dropdown menu on users page
2026-01-14 19:08:04 +01:00
a197d7d980
Improved diagnose accordium UIs
2026-01-14 19:05:42 +01:00
06063b94b3
Implemented roles and action timestamps. Added oermissions selector and interfaces
2026-01-14 19:03:17 +01:00
43d43a6d7d
Adjusted compose file from template to match moonlight
2026-01-14 19:01:05 +01:00
1849cda2f5
Added npm install command to nuget publishing action
2026-01-14 16:19:37 +01:00
f836657603
Implemented Tailwind CSS class list extraction and integrated it into the build process of the frontend package
Dev Publish: Nuget / Publish Dev Packages (push) Failing after 16s
2026-01-14 16:10:06 +01:00
7e0b427137
Added Gitea workflow for publishing NuGet packages and configured project files for NuGet packaging
Dev Publish: Nuget / Publish Dev Packages (push) Successful in 41s
2026-01-14 13:36:36 +01:00
b79c8fe476
Added current tab as query parameter to system page
2025-12-30 16:07:08 +01:00
f71bad3da3
Upgraded ShadcnBlazor to 1.0.5
2025-12-30 16:06:33 +01:00
170cac2091
Minor design improvements to user table and diagnose page
2025-12-30 16:06:18 +01:00
ba942b2f8f
Made sidebar item collection extendable via interface. Refactored settings to system
2025-12-27 23:54:48 +01:00
05c05f1b72
Adjusted config options for oidc and database to use the correct section
2025-12-27 23:34:00 +01:00
ec6782160c
Added update model with progress animations. Backend not implemented
2025-12-27 23:33:33 +01:00
1581276854
Adjusted dockerfile for library-host architecture
2025-12-27 23:32:54 +01:00
e1c0645428
Added diagnose frontend and backend implementation
2025-12-27 23:32:36 +01:00
be3cdb8235
Added settings option model. Recreated migrations
2025-12-25 22:02:12 +01:00
bfc7d9993a
Refactored pages to correct locations
2025-12-25 22:00:59 +01:00
ca69d410f2
Added small system overview
2025-12-25 21:55:46 +01:00
a2d4edc0e5
Recreated solution with web app template. Improved theme. Switched to ShadcnBlazor library
2025-12-25 19:16:53 +01:00
0cc35300f1
Updated mooncore styles. Adjusted theme editor and theme loading. Changed versions Upgraded mooncore.blazor.flyonui. Made moonlight flyonui/daisyui compatible
2025-10-27 08:23:02 +00:00
2f21806bea
Upgraded mooncore. Regenerated mappings. Updated versions
2025-10-20 20:42:54 +02:00
c5d75a8710
Updated package versions
2025-10-20 17:30:00 +00:00
f3dd37f649
Removed pull request trigger from nuget build action
2025-10-20 17:27:59 +00:00
b035dd6b76
Added filter for csproj files for nuget package publish action
2025-10-20 17:26:46 +00:00
34c4bb8cb7
Updated theme and styles
2025-10-20 19:19:11 +02:00
de5c9f4ea1
Upgraded mooncore deendencies
2025-10-20 19:19:11 +02:00
9ab69ffef5
Upgraded mooncore versions. Cleaned up code, especially startup code. Changed versions
2025-10-05 16:07:27 +00:00
d2ef59d171
Merge pull request #457
...
Updated dependencies. Refactored to async scheme
2025-09-21 19:24:11 +02:00
8e2b333f47
Updated Moonlight nuget versions. Regenrated mappings
2025-09-21 17:20:33 +00:00
594fb3073f
Updated to latest mooncore version for xml docs
2025-09-21 17:17:21 +00:00
3e87d5c140
Switched to database scheme seperation from MoonCores SingleDb. Updated mooncore versions. Updating to correct Async naming
2025-09-21 16:44:01 +00:00
86bec7f2ee
Updated to latest mooncore version. Cleaned up some crud controllers and replaced DataTable with the new DataGrid component
2025-09-16 12:09:20 +00:00
8e242dc8da
Merge pull request #456
...
Implemented SignalR (+ Scaling)
2025-09-16 10:04:20 +02:00
efca9cf5d8
Implemented SignalR scaling using redis. Improved diagnose report generator. Added SignalR debug card in Diagnose page
2025-09-16 08:02:53 +00:00
8573fffaa2
Updated dependencies. Changed version. Fixed small file manager archive format issue
2025-09-06 18:42:28 +02:00
51aeb67ad6
Improved paged endpoint rage validation. Fixed smaller request model validation issues
2025-08-26 01:52:43 +02:00
5e371edf2b
Updated versions
2025-08-26 01:30:45 +02:00
d46ad72cb6
Merge pull request #454 from Moonlight-Panel/v2.1_FileManager
...
Extended file manager to support the new interfaces for downloading via url. Improved the handling of compressing and decompressing. Separated file manager controllers. Updated mooncore versions
2025-08-26 01:09:17 +02:00
a6ae2aacfb
Extended file manager to support the new interfaces for downloading via url. Improved the handling of compressing and decompressing. Seperated file manager controllers. Updated mooncore versions
2025-08-26 01:07:59 +02:00